Advertisement

松下PLC破解解读

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本教程详细解析了松下PLC的内部结构与工作原理,并提供了实用的编程技巧和破解方法,帮助工程师深入了解并优化控制系统。 我还没有成功破解松下的FP-X PLC,希望有人能够做到。休息一下吧。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• PLC
    优质
    本教程详细解析了松下PLC的内部结构与工作原理,并提供了实用的编程技巧和破解方法,帮助工程师深入了解并优化控制系统。 我还没有成功破解松下的FP-X PLC,希望有人能够做到。休息一下吧。
  • PLC
    优质
    本文将深入剖析松下PLC系统的安全机制,并详细讲解其破解过程及方法,旨在提升工程师对设备安全的认识与防护能力。 【松下PLC解密】是一项涉及工业自动化领域的重要技术活动,其主要目的是对采用加密措施的松下可编程逻辑控制器(PLC)程序进行逆向工程,以便理解、修改或复制内部逻辑。由于PLC是工厂自动化系统的核心组件之一,它用于控制各种机械设备的操作,并通过编程实现诸如逻辑控制、顺序控制和定时计数等功能。作为全球知名的自动化设备制造商,松下的PLC产品在众多工业领域中广泛应用。 解密松下PLC通常需要掌握以下关键知识: 1. **加密技术**:为了保护知识产权并防止非法篡改,松下PLC的程序以二进制格式存储,并经过特定加密算法处理。这些加密手段可能涉及对称和非对称加密以及哈希函数等方法。解密的第一步就是要破解这些安全措施。 2. **逆向工程**:在解密过程中应用的核心技术是逆向工程,即通过对二进制代码进行反汇编分析来理解程序逻辑。这需要深入了解微处理器指令集、汇编语言和PLC编程语言(如梯形图或结构化文本)等知识。 3. **编程工具与协议**:熟悉松下PLC的专用软件环境,例如Panasonic GP-Pro EX 或FPWIN GR,并掌握其使用的通信标准,比如MODBUS、EthernetIP或者专有的私有协议是解密工作的前提条件。 4. **仿真与调试**:在逆向工程过程中,通常需要使用模拟器或实际设备来测试和验证程序功能的正确性。这要求对PLC硬件结构及其运行机制有一定的认识。 5. **法律及道德考量**:未经授权擅自进行PLC解密可能构成侵权行为,并且有可能违反相关法律法规。因此,在执行此类操作时,必须确保遵守所有适用的规定并尊重知识产权持有者的权利。 6. **安全风险评估**:解密后的程序可能会被用于不正当用途,如对工业控制系统发起攻击等恶意活动。鉴于此,企业应强化PLC的安全措施以防止敏感信息泄露。 7. **知识更新与持续学习**:由于技术进步不断推动新的加密技术和防护机制的发展,因此解密方法也必须随着时代的变化而进化。这需要相关人员保持敏锐的学习态度并紧跟最新的研究进展和技术工具发展动态。 8. **教育和科研意义**:尽管在某些情况下PLC逆向工程可能处于灰色地带之内,但从学术角度出发了解这一过程有助于提升自动化系统分析能力以及深入理解其工作原理。 9. **应用扩展与合法合规性**:解密后的信息可用于设备维护、故障排除及性能优化等实际场景中。但这些操作均应在遵守法律法规的基础上进行实施以确保合法性。 综上所述,松下PLC的逆向工程是一项既复杂又多学科交叉的技术任务,它要求掌握计算机科学、自动化控制以及网络通信等多个领域的综合知识体系。同时强调合法合规使用及尊重知识产权的重要性是推动工业自动化行业健康发展的关键所在。
  • PLC版.rar
    优质
    该文件包含松下PLC破解版本的相关内容和资料,但请注意使用盗版软件可能违反法律,并存在安全隐患。建议合法获取正版授权以保障权益与安全。请谨慎处理此类资源,遵守法律法规。 松下PLC(Programmable Logic Controller)是一种可编程逻辑控制器,在工业自动化领域广泛应用,用于控制各种机械设备和生产过程。解密松下PLC通常涉及对其内部程序和数据的逆向工程,这可能包括故障诊断、设备升级或修改现有程序等目的。然而,由于这类操作可能会触及版权保护问题,因此必须在合法授权的情况下进行。 “松下PLC解密.rar”这个压缩包文件内含了解密所需的工具与指南。“松下PLC解密.exe”是一个执行程序,用于读取和解析松下的PLC程序代码。使用此类软件通常需要一定的专业知识,因为它们涉及特定的通信协议和指令集。 MSCOMM32.OCX是Microsoft提供的串行通信控件,在Windows应用程序中常用来实现与串口设备(如PLC)的连接。在解密过程中,该控件可能用于建立计算机与PLC之间的链接,并进行数据读写操作以支持程序代码分析和解码。 “说明.txt”文件提供了使用这些工具的具体步骤及注意事项,包括安装MSCOMM32.OCX的方法、运行解密软件的指导以及连接PLC时应设置的串口参数。对于初次尝试此类任务的人来说,这份文档非常关键。 松下PLC的解密过程大致如下: 1. **环境准备**:确保计算机上已正确配置了必要的驱动程序和通信控件(如MSCOMM32.OCX),并设置了正确的串口或网络接口以连接到PLC。 2. **建立链接**:按照说明文档中的指示,通过串行端口或者网络协议与PLC设备进行连接,并确保数据传输无误。 3. **运行解密程序**:“松下PLC解密.exe”启动后,请根据屏幕提示操作以读取并获取PLC内部的程序信息。 4. **分析和解码**:此软件将尝试解析从PLC中提取的数据,将其转换为易于理解的人类可读编程语言(如梯形图或结构化文本)。 5. **备份与保存**:成功解密后,请务必妥善保管并存储这些程序代码以备后续的分析或者修改工作。 6. **遵守法律规范**:在执行上述操作时,必须严格遵循相关法律法规,并尊重知识产权。未经授权不得擅自复制或传播任何未经许可获取的内容。 值得注意的是,尽管PLC解密技术能够提供诸多便利性,但也存在被不当使用的风险。因此,在实际应用过程中务必坚持道德与法律规定的原则行事。此外,由于松下PLC的型号繁多且各不相同,每种设备可能需要采用不同的通信协议和方法进行解码处理,请根据具体情况进行相应调整。
  • PLC工具软件
    优质
    本软件为专门针对松下品牌的可编程逻辑控制器设计的破解工具,旨在帮助用户解锁额外功能和提升系统操作灵活性。 松下PLC(Programmable Logic Controller)解密软件是一种专门用于逆向工程的工具,旨在帮助用户访问并理解松下PLC设备内部编程逻辑及控制程序。该软件支持多种型号,包括FP0、FP1、FP2、FP2SH、FP3、FPM、FPC、FP5、FP10、FP10S以及FP10SH等全系列。 了解这些不同型号的具体功能和特点对于深入学习与维护松下PLC系统非常重要。例如,基础型的FP0适用于小型自动化控制系统,具有简单易用及体积小巧的优点;而FP1则在输入输出点数和处理能力上有所增强,适合中等规模的应用场景。FP2系列提升了处理速度并增强了扩展性,特别适用于需要复杂控制逻辑的情形。 另外,在FP2的基础上增加了特殊功能如高速计数与脉冲输出的FP2SH,则非常适合高精度定位控制系统的需求;而FP3系列PLC则是松下推出的高端产品之一,具备强大的运算能力和丰富的通信接口选项,适合大型工厂自动化系统。FPM和FPC是基于FP3增强版的产品,提供了更高级别的功能如内置模拟量模块以及网络连接能力。 此外,为用户提供更高性能与更大内存的FP5系列适用于需要复杂控制及数据处理的应用场景;而针对大规模系统的解决方案——包括FP10、FP10S和高端型号FP10SH,则在输入输出点数及通讯功能方面进行了增强。这些产品不仅继承了前代的优点,还提供了更强大的高速处理与特殊功能支持。 松下PLC解密软件的主要用途如下: - **故障诊断**:当遇到设备问题时,该工具可帮助工程师快速定位并修复错误。 - **程序备份**:通过导出存储于PLC中的程序来防止因硬件损坏导致的数据丢失。 - **程序调试**:在开发或优化控制方案过程中提供直观查看与修改功能的支持。 - **教学与研究**:为学生和研究人员提供了了解实际应用中PLC工作原理的机会。 需要注意的是,未经授权的解密和使用他人PLC程序可能涉及知识产权侵权问题。因此,在使用此类软件时必须遵守相关法律法规并尊重原创者的权益。对于商业用途而言,建议直接联系松下官方或授权经销商以获取合法编程与维护服务。
  • PLC工具软件
    优质
    松下PLC破解工具软件是一款专为从事自动化控制技术开发与维护的专业人员设计的应用程序。它提供了一系列针对松下可编程逻辑控制器(PLC)的高级调试和分析功能,帮助用户深入理解并优化其控制系统的性能。通过使用此工具,工程师们可以更便捷地访问、修改和监控PLC内部数据,从而快速解决复杂问题或开发创新解决方案,在工业自动化领域发挥重要作用。 标题中的“松下PLC解密软件”指的是专门用于解除松下(Panasonic)可编程逻辑控制器(PLC)密码的工具。这类解密软件能够访问并修改PLC程序,可能用于调试、维修或优化工业系统。 描述中提到该软件可以支持多种松下的PLC系列进行密码破解,包括FP0、FP1、FP2、FP2SH、FP3、FPM、FPC、FP5、FP10、FP10S以及FP10SH。这些型号代表了不同等级的设备和功能,适应各种规模和复杂性的工业应用需求。然而,该软件不适用于FPX和FPG系列的PLC。 “松下PLC解”这一标签进一步明确了主题,即与松下PLC密码解决策略相关的内容。在工业控制系统中,PLC的密码保护通常用于防止未经授权访问或修改设备设置,以确保系统的安全性和稳定性。因此,此类操作应由有经验的专业人员进行,并且必须谨慎行事以免对设备造成损害或导致生产中断。 压缩包子文件“松下PLC解密软件-OK”表明这是一个已经验证过的有效工具包。用户在下载和使用这类软件时需要特别小心,因为非法破解行为可能违反了相关服务条款并可能导致法律问题。同时,非专业人员不建议自行尝试进行密码破解操作,以免破坏设备原有设置或影响其正常运行。 总之,松下PLC解密软件是一种专门针对特定型号的工具包,能够帮助用户访问受保护程序。然而,在使用过程中必须谨慎行事,并且了解可能涉及的相关法律风险和技术挑战。在实际应用中建议通过正规渠道获取技术支持和维修服务。
  • PLC密码工具软件
    优质
    松下PLC密码破解工具软件是一款专为松下PLC设计的高效实用程序,能够帮助用户快速、安全地解除设备密码锁定,恢复系统访问权限。 当您第一次运行松下PLC密码破解软件时,会遇到“Fatal error, cant open register!”的提示,这表示无法打开注册表文件,因为您还没有完成注册。
  • 台达PLC
    优质
    本教程详细解析了台达PLC编程锁的破解方法及内部程序结构,适合电子工程与自动化专业的高阶学习者和从业人员参考。请注意,非法破解可能触犯法律法规,请谨慎使用此信息。 台达PLC解密涉及对台达公司生产的DVP系列可编程逻辑控制器(PLC)进行程序读取和理解的技术。台达是全球知名的自动化设备制造商,其DVP系列PLC广泛应用于制造业、楼宇自动化及能源管理等领域。在实际应用中,工程师通常会编写并加密这些PLC的程序以保护知识产权和系统安全。 解密过程主要包括以下步骤: 1. **备份原始程序**:为防止意外丢失或损坏,在进行任何操作前应先备份PLC中的原始程序。 2. **读取程序**:使用台达提供的编程软件,如DrivePro、SmartLink等工具连接到PLC并导出内部的二进制数据。这些数据通常以BIN或LAD格式存储。 3. **解密过程**:利用专门的解密工具有助于解析和解除加密保护。这一步可能涉及对加密算法的理解,以及逆向工程来破解不同的加密机制。 4. **分析与编辑**:通过编程软件查看并理解PLC程序逻辑结构,并在此阶段进行必要的修改或优化。 5. **重新编程**:将修改后的程序上传到PLC中以替换原有的加密版本。确保新旧程序之间兼容性是关键步骤之一。 6. **安全考虑**:解密操作可能会暴露系统内部工作方式,因此必须尽快更新系统的安全性措施来防止未经授权的访问和利用潜在漏洞。 台达ESEH系列涵盖小型到中大型PLC产品线,适用于不同复杂程度的应用需求。掌握这些技术对于维护人员及自动化工程师来说非常重要,因为他们可以更有效地诊断问题并深入理解PLC编程原理。然而,在进行解密操作时必须遵守相关法律法规,并尊重知识产权以确保合法合规的操作环境。
  • PLC
    优质
    《松下PLC解密》是一本深入剖析日本松下公司可编程逻辑控制器技术原理与应用技巧的专业书籍,适合自动化控制领域的工程师和技术人员阅读参考。 【松下PLC解密】涉及工业自动化领域中的编程逻辑控制器(Programmable Logic Controller,简称PLC)的技术。作为全球知名的PLC制造商之一,松下的产品广泛应用于各种自动化设备和生产线中。 解密松下PLC的过程通常包括以下几个关键步骤: 1. **了解硬件**:熟悉松下PLC的硬件结构是必要的,这涉及到CPU模块、输入输出模块以及电源模块等组成部分,并理解它们之间的连接方式。这一过程有助于掌握数据在硬件层面如何流动。 2. **掌握通信协议**:为了与外部设备进行有效的信息交换,PLC会遵循特定的通信协议,例如Modbus或Profibus,或是松下独有的协议。解密过程中需要详细分析这些通信协议的具体细节。 3. **逆向工程固件**:通过反编译或反汇编手段来解析PLC内部存储的数据和控制逻辑是必要的步骤之一。这一步骤通常需要用到专业的工具,并且要求有深厚的编程知识背景。 4. **理解编程语言**:松下PLC一般采用类似于梯形图(Ladder Logic)或者结构化文本(Structured Text)的编程方式,解密过程中需要掌握这些语言的基本语法和语义。 5. **模拟与调试**:在进行逆向工程时,通常会创建一个仿真环境来测试经过解析后的程序。这可能涉及到编写自己的仿真器或使用现有的PLC模拟软件。 6. **安全与合法性考量**:解密操作可能会触及版权及知识产权问题,并且有可能违反制造商的条款和条件。因此,在执行此类活动时应确保遵守所有适用法律以及道德规范。 7. **应用场景分析**:常见的应用包括设备维护、系统升级、兼容第三方硬件或软件,优化控制逻辑以提高生产效率等。 FPsetup.exe文件可能是用于安装与松下PLC相关的软件工具的程序。使用这类软件通常需要具备一定的专业知识和技术能力,例如了解如何配置参数和正确连接到PLC设备。 总的来说,解密松下PLC是一个复杂且技术含量很高的过程,它要求深入理解自动化、编程以及电气工程等方面的知识。在实际操作中建议通过正规渠道获取必要的技术支持与资料以确保设备的安全稳定运行。
  • FPX系列PLC工具软件
    优质
    本软件为专为松下FPX系列PLC设计的破解工具,能够帮助用户绕过固件限制,实现更高级的功能访问和自定义编程设置。 FP-X的安全功能主要分为两大类,在使用过程中不允许对数据进行任何改动。 第一项是密码保护功能:用户可以设定一个密码来限制他人通过编程工具访问设备内部的程序。一旦设置了这个4位或8位字符的密码并激活了保护模式,就无法再修改梯形图或者系统寄存器的内容。需要注意的是,忘记此密码会导致无法读取任何存储的数据(即使寻求松下公司的帮助也无法恢复)。 第二项是上载禁止功能:启用这一选项后,将完全阻止从FP-X中上传程序或系统信息至外部设备。这不仅包括编程工具的使用限制,还防止了向主存卡传输代码的可能性,从而进一步增强了安全性。在编程软件FPWIN GR里能够查看当前的安全状态。 对于密码保护的状态,在以下两种情况下可以进行确认: 1. 选择菜单中的“在线(L)”→“在线编辑(N)”,或同时按下CTRL+F2键切换到【在线监控】界面。 2. 在菜单中选择“工具(T)” → “安全信息(C)” 或者 “PLC 密码设置(P)”。 密码的状态分为五种形式: 1:未设定密码 2:4位禁止存取 3:4位允许存取(输入正确后可进行程序操作) 4:8位禁止存取 5:8位允许存取(输入正确后可进行程序操作) 当尝试登录时,如果连续三次错误地输入了密码,则该设备将锁定并阻止进一步的访问。要想重新设置密码,请关闭电源后再开启FP-X。 在设定为“上载禁止”的情况下,以下行为被严格限制: 1. 无法上传梯形图和系统寄存器信息到计算机 2. 禁止向主存储卡传输程序 使用编程工具可以取消这一功能的激活状态,但这样做会删除所有相关的数据(包括密码设置)。即使联系松下公司也无法恢复这些被移除的信息。因此,在设定为禁止上载后,该设备将无法通过任何方式读取内部信息。 重要的是要注意:在启用了“程序上传禁止”的情况下仍然可以进行密码保护功能的配置,反之亦然。
  • PLC密技巧
    优质
    《松下PLC解密技巧》是一本深入讲解如何解析和应用松下可编程逻辑控制器的专业书籍,适合工程师和技术爱好者学习参考。 【松下PLC解密】是一项技术性极强的工作,主要针对的是松下品牌的可编程逻辑控制器(PLC)。PLC是工业自动化控制的核心设备,它通过编程来实现对机械设备的控制逻辑。在某些情况下,为了进行二次开发、故障排查或者升级系统,可能需要对PLC的程序进行解密,以便查看和修改其内部代码。 解密的过程通常涉及到以下几个关键知识点: 1. **加密原理**:松下PLC的程序通常会经过加密处理,以保护知识产权,防止未经授权的访问和修改。这种加密机制可能基于特定算法如DES、AES等,或者是厂家自定义的方式。 2. **解密工具**:在描述中提到有专门用于松下PLC解密的`FPassword.exe`工具。该工具有助于解析PLC程序中的加密格式,并将其转化为可读代码。 3. **编程接口**:进行解密前,通常需要通过特定通信协议与PLC建立连接。这些协议包括MODBUS、EthernetIP和PROFINET等,熟悉它们的使用方法是必要的。 4. **逆向工程**:这是解密过程中不可或缺的一环,要求能够理解加密后的二进制代码,并将其还原为原始编程逻辑。这可能需要反汇编器及调试工具的支持以及深厚的编程基础。 5. **风险与法律问题**:进行PLC程序的解密可能会触犯版权和合同条款,在操作前必须确保有合法权限并遵守相关法律法规,以避免引发纠纷。 6. **安全考虑**:解密后可能暴露系统敏感信息,因此需要及时备份妥善保管,并在重新上传到PLC之前进行全面测试,以防引入新的错误导致生产事故。 7. **应用实例**:此类操作常用于设备故障排查和优化升级。例如,在发现异常时可通过查看程序逻辑找出问题所在;同时也可以增加新功能或提升运行效率。 松下PLC解密是一项涉及多领域技术的复杂任务,需要具备深厚的编程基础、通信协议理解以及一定的法律知识,并且在实际操作中应谨慎行事以确保工作顺利进行。